Core protections

  • Road risks for recovery lorries
  • On-hook and cargo liability for vehicles in tow
  • Public liability at the scene and in the yard
  • Tools, winches, and fitted equipment
  • Breakdown, hire vehicle, and business interruption options

Choosing the right fit

  1. Fleet mix, weights, and recovery methods
  2. Radius and response patterns
  3. Driver training and age profiles
  4. Yard security and storage
  5. Claims record and excess tolerance

If operations evolve, exploring broader cover or adjusting deductibles can steady premiums while keeping essentials intact.
